A combine harvester is a machine that has been designed to efficiently harvest a range of crops such as wheat, rye, oats, barley and corn. Combine harvesters are used in fields and yards across the globe and must be protected against fire.

What are the Fire Risks Associated with Combine Harvesters?

There are many fire risks associated with combine harvesters, including:

  • Overheating
    As combine harvesters tend to be moving for a long period of time, they are at risk of overheating and causing a fire.
  • Oil Build-up
    If combine harvesters are not kept clean, oil and grease can build up in areas such as the engine and increase the risk of fire.
  • Ignition Sources
    Finally, if high temperatures from overheating or sparks from the vehicle’s battery occur and come into contact with ignition sources, the likelihood of a fire breaking out becomes high.

FyreLine Linear Heat Detection

A FyreLine linear heat detection system is capable of detecting fire, or excess heat, at any point along the length of its heat sensing cable. This means that the location of fire can be accurately identified to ensure a quick response.

There are two different versions of FyreLine available, digital and analogue:

FyreLine Digital

FyreLine Digital linear heat detection provides a fixed temperature detection solution at a number of rated temperatures of; 68°C, 88°C, 105°C or 185°C and is, therefore, suited to a variety of applications. Once the cable reaches or exceeds its rated temperature, an alarm signal is sent to the fire alarm control panel where it will raise an alarm.

FyreLine Analogue

FyreLine Analogue linear heat detection, on the other hand, has the ability to detect heat anywhere along its length and is suitable for a variety of environments. Fyreline Analogue constantly looks out for changes in temperature and triggers an alarm once its specified temperature is reached or exceeded.

FyreLine Analogue gives users the opportunity to set a pre-alarm warning, allowing them to investigate a potential fire before the alarm is raised.

Coatings

The FyreLine range of heat sensing cables can be combined with number of coatings to protect even the most challenging environments, including in large machinery like combine harvesters. FyreLine linear heat detection coatings include:

  • Nylon Coated Sensing Cable
  • PVC Coated Sensing Cable
  • Polypropylene Coated Sensing Cable
  • High Temperature Coated Sensing Cable
  • Stainless Steel Braid Coated Sensing Cable
